Server restart (06/08/2026) — incident resolved, server back online
Today, around 13:00, the server went through a short period of instability (repeated restarts) immediately after applying a routine AzerothCore update.
What happened?
The update brought changes in the loading mode of companion NPC-bots. At startup, the server detected that some of the recently added bots (Hunter, Rogue, Shaman, Mage, Warlock, and Druid classes from the dungeon hire list) did not have their appearance and equipment data fully defined in the database — an incomplete configuration left over from when they were added. The new version of the server treats this lack as a critical error and stops starting, resulting in a cycle of automatic restarts.
What I fixed:
- Filled missing data (visual model + equipment) for all 60 affected bots (companion hire — Hunter/Rogue/Shaman/Mage/Warlock/Druid)
- Removed an overlap between the server autostart mechanisms (cron + systemd), which could cause port conflicts on reboot
- Added a system-wide circuit breaker that stops any future cycle of chained restarts after a few consecutive failures, instead of continuing indefinitely
- Updated the automatic monitoring (watchdog) script to work properly with the server management system, avoiding starting duplicate processes
Current Status: The server is running stable, the World Server and Auth Server are online, all ports are responding normally, and further checks have not reported any errors. We apologize for the inconvenience caused during this short interval!
